The Rate Update — Mortgage Rates for October 28, 2025

Mortgage rates steadied Tuesday as markets digested new housing data and awaited Case-Shiller’s latest home-price report. As of October 28, 2025, national averages show: 30-year fixed: 6.19% FHA: 6.11% VA: 5.73% USDA: 5.80% Jumbo: 6.39% With inflation cooling and Treasury yields dipping below 4.3%, borrowers are once again seeing sub-6% quotes for top-tier scenarios — a positive sign for late-year buyers and refinancers.
